Official: 3 dead in NJ supermarket shooting

TRENTON, N.J. (AP) — A law enforcement official says at least three people have died in a shooting at a New Jersey supermarket.

The law enforcement official briefed on the shooting tells The Associated Press that the person believed to be the shooter is among the dead. The official spoke on condition of anonymity because the shooting took place in a different jurisdiction.

The official says the shooting happened early Friday inside a Pathmark grocery store in Old Bridge, a suburb about 25 miles from New York. The store was closed at the time.

New Jersey Transit closed its nearby park-and-ride lot.
